----- JAVA Assignment ------
Create a class named Movie that can be used with your video rental business. The Movie class should track the Motion Picture Association of America (MPAA) rating (e.g., Rated G, PG-13, R), ID Number, and movie title with appropriate accessor and mutator methods. Also create and equals() method that overrides Object's equals() method, where two movies are equal if their ID number is identical.
Next, create three additional movie classes named Action, Comedy, and Drama that are derived from Movie. Finally, create an overridden method named calcLateFees that takes as input the number of days a movie is late and returns the late fee for that movie. The default late fee is $2/day. Action movies have a late fee of $3/day, comedies are $2.50/day, and dramas are $2/day.
In Addition to the project create and add:
All appropriate accessor and mutator methods(Getters and setters)
an "equals ' method
a toString method
a default(noargument) constructor
and Overloaded constructor
a copy constructor
a clone method
a finalize method
a dispose method
Explanation / Answer
1. Movie.java
public class Movie implements Cloneable {
int idNumber;
String title;
String rating;
public Movie() {// defaul constructor
super();
}
// overloaded constructor
public Movie(int idNumber, String title, String rating) {
super();
this.idNumber = idNumber;
this.title = title;
this.rating = rating;
}
// copy onstructor
public Movie(Movie s) {
this.idNumber = s.idNumber;
this.title = s.title;
this.rating = s.rating;
}
public double calcLateFees(int noOfDelaysInDays) {
return 2 * noOfDelaysInDays;
}
public int getIdNumber() {
return idNumber;
}
public void setIdNumber(int idNumber) {
this.idNumber = idNumber;
}
public String getTitle() {
return title;
}
public void setTitle(String title) {
this.title = title;
}
public String getRating() {
return rating;
}
public void setRating(String rating) {
this.rating = rating;
}
@Override
public int hashCode() {
final int prime = 31;
int result = 1;
result = prime * result + idNumber;
return result;
}
@Override
public boolean equals(Object obj) {
if (this == obj)
return true;
if (obj == null)
return false;
if (getClass() != obj.getClass())
return false;
Movie other = (Movie) obj;
if (idNumber != other.idNumber)
return false;
return true;
}
@Override
public String toString() {
return "Movie [idNumber=" + idNumber + ", title=" + title + ", rating="
+ rating + "]";
}
// method clone
public Movie clone() throws CloneNotSupportedException {
return (Movie) super.clone();
}
// method finalize
protected void finalize() throws Throwable {
super.finalize();
}
}
-----------------------------------------
2. Action.java
public class Action extends Movie {
public Action() {
super();
}
public Action(int idNumber, String title, String rating) {
super(idNumber, title, rating);
}
public Action(Movie s) {
super(s);
}
// overridden calcLateFees
@Override
public double calcLateFees(int noOfDelaysInDays) {
return 3 * noOfDelaysInDays;
}
}
-----------------------------------------------
3. Comedy.java
public class Comedy extends Movie {
public Comedy() {
super();
}
public Comedy(int idNumber, String title, String rating) {
super(idNumber, title, rating);
}
public Comedy(Movie s) {
super(s);
}
// overridden calcLateFees
@Override
public double calcLateFees(int noOfDelaysInDays) {
return 2.50 * noOfDelaysInDays;
}
}
-------------------------------------------------------------
4. Drama.java
public class Drama extends Movie {
public Drama() {
super();
}
public Drama(int idNumber, String title, String rating) {
super(idNumber, title, rating);
}
public Drama(Movie s) {
super(s);
}
// overridden calcLateFees
@Override
public double calcLateFees(int noOfDelaysInDays) {
return 2 * noOfDelaysInDays;
}
}
------------------------------------------------------------------
5. TesterClass.java
public class TesterClass {
public static void main(String args[]) throws Throwable {
Movie action1 = new Action(1, "Movie1", "PG-13");
System.out.println("Calculated Fees: " + action1.calcLateFees(5));
System.out.println("Action1 : " + action1.toString());
Movie action2 = action1.clone();
System.out.println("cloned action2 : " + action2.toString());
System.out.println("action1 is equals to action2 : "
+ action1.equals(action2));
Movie comedy1 = new Comedy();
System.out.println(" Calculated Fees: " + comedy1.calcLateFees(5));
System.out.println("Comedy1 : " + comedy1.toString());
Movie drama1 = new Drama();
System.out.println(" Calculated Fees: " + drama1.calcLateFees(5));
System.out.println("Drama1 : " + drama1.toString());
drama1.finalize();
}
}
